Is Belmont safer than St Edward's?
Belmont has a safety score of 5/100 (High Crime) and recorded 3,182 crimes in the last 12 months. St Edward's has a safety score of 9/100 (High Crime) with 7,308 crimes. St Edward's scores higher on the CrimeRadar safety index.
What is the crime trend in Belmont vs St Edward's?
Belmont shows a year-on-year crime trend of +12.8% — meaning total crimes rose compared to the same period the prior year. St Edward's shows -4.5% (falling). A downward trend is a positive sign for an area.

How does anti-social behaviour compare between Belmont and St Edward's?
Belmont recorded 702 anti-social behaviour incidents in the last 12 months, while St Edward's recorded 1,472. Anti-social behaviour includes rowdiness, nuisance and disorder that disrupts daily life but may not result in a criminal charge.
How do violent crime levels compare in Belmont vs St Edward's?
Violent crime in Belmont totalled 865 incidents over the last 12 months, compared to 2,029 in St Edward's. Violent crime includes assault with and without injury, harassment, and public order offences.

What is the resolution rate for crimes in Belmont and St Edward's?
The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Belmont has a resolution rate of 24.7% and St Edward's has 34.3%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

What data is used to compare Belmont and St Edward's?
C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
